WebApr 17, 2009 · The SCOP database is mainly based on expert knowledge and, on the first level of the hierarchy, defines four major classes namely all α, all β, α / β as well as α + β describing the content of secondary structure elements in the domain. WebThe SCOP database, created by manual inspection and abetted by a battery of automated methods, aims to provide a detailed and comprehensive description of the structural and evolutionary relationships between all proteins whose structure is known. WebAug 27, 2015 · The Structural Classification of Proteins (SCOP) and Class, Architecture, Topology, Homology (CATH) databases have been valuable resources for protein structure classification for over 20 years. Development of SCOP (version 1) concluded in June 2009 with SCOP 1.75.

WebSep 1, 2024 · In this classification scheme experimentally determined protein structures from the PDB are classified into CATH groups by a mixture of manual and automated methods.
